Abstract
The application discloses an echo cancellation method and system based on a heterogeneous multi-scale convolutional recurrent network, which first constructs a correlation encoder based on the extraction of relevant feature patterns in multiple frames of context, then constructs a spectral encoder according to the extraction of spectral patterns in a single frame, and then adopts the correlation encoder and the spectral encoder to form a heterogeneous multi-scale encoder and obtain multiple paths of encoded features; the application realizes the function of extracting different features from the input mixed signal spectrum and the reference signal spectrum by using the heterogeneous dual-path encoder, adopts correlation coding to adapt to the time delay between the reference signal and the mixed signal, and extracts correlation feature expressions from multiple frames of spectrum, simultaneously adopts spectral coding to extract spectral pattern expressions from the current frame in order to strengthen the spectral resolution of the current frame, and realizes the function of further adopting a channel attention feature soft selection mechanism to fuse the correlation feature coding and the spectral coding for the dual-path features, and is suitable for being widely promoted and used.
